A Graduate Certificate in Contemporary Chinese Poetry Analysis offers specialized training in interpreting and analyzing modern Chinese verse. This program equips students with the critical skills necessary to understand the nuances of contemporary Chinese poetry, its historical context, and its cultural significance.
Learning outcomes typically include enhanced proficiency in reading and translating contemporary Chinese poems, a deep understanding of major poetic movements and styles, and the ability to conduct insightful literary criticism. Students develop their research skills through close textual analysis and scholarly engagement with existing scholarship. This involves mastering both traditional and modern literary critical approaches.
The program duration varies depending on the institution, often ranging from one to two semesters of full-time study. Part-time options may extend the timeframe. The specific curriculum will showcase different poets, trends, and theoretical frameworks.
